Aged Care
Aims
• To improve access by residents of aged care facilities to appropriate medical care
Activities
• GP Panel Meetings
• Contact with Directors of Nursing from Aged Care Facilities
• Raise issues to improve rapport and communication between GPs and Aged Care Facilities
• GPs run interactive education and support programs for Nursing Home & Hostel staff and resident’s families
• Palliative Care Education Sessions: For staff in RACF’s to increase their knowledge and understanding of palliative care
• Division provides funding to RACF’s for the provision of Allied Health Services
• Aged Care Chapter Meeting - 2nd Tuesday of each month
Benefits
• Long term – improvements in communication and service delivery
• Nursing Home medicine is more attractive to GPs
• Increased Allied Health
